Shovel Knight Interview: Sailing the PAX East Seas With Sean Velasco

Sean Velasco knows retro games. As the former Director of WayForward Technologies, he was the driving force behind Contra 4, A Boy and His Blob, and Double Dragon: Neon. And as the “Captain” of Yacht Club Games, Velasco is sailing off into the uncharted waters of an original property, Shovel Knight.

First Final Fantasy X/X-2 HD trailer confirms 2013 release date
Square Enix has officially announced that the high definition remake of Final Fantasy X will be released in North America and Europe sometime this year. They have also confirmed that the game will be bundled with an HD remake of its sequel, Final Fantasy X-2, on the PS3. The combined package will carry the rather wordy title Final Fantasy X/X-2 HD Remaster.
The remakes will also be available on the Vita, but as separate games: Final Fantasy X HD Remaster and Final Fantasy X-2 HD Remaster.
Best of all, the HD remakes on both platforms will include the “International Special Edition” content, which was previously unavailable in America.

April system update cuts Wii U Menu loading time by 67%
The system software that powers the Wii U is about to get a whole lot faster. Nintendo has released a video showing the huge difference in load times between the current system software and the new update.
Starting from within a Wii U game or application and jumping back to the Wii U Menu currently takes about 30 seconds. But after the April system update, this action will be cut to 10 seconds. That’s a 67% decrease in the amount of time Wii U owners will be looking at a loading screen. Hurray!

Battlefield 4 revealed with 17 intense minutes of gameplay
DICE is no stranger to splashy reveals and trailers that show the horrors of war up close and personal. Last night’s Battlefield 4 debut at the 2013 Game Developers Conference offered a little bit of both. The game will be available this Fall for the PC, PS3, and Xbox 360. Polygon‘s Brian Crecente spoke with an Electronic Arts official after the reveal and confirmed that Battlefield 4 will be available for the PS4 as well. The game runs on Frostbite 3, the latest version of DICE’s powerful engine platform. For proof of just how powerful it is, check out the 17-minute gameplay trailer above.
The demo begins as the player – Recker – opens his eyes to discover that he is trapped in a rapidly sinking car with three of his squad mates. Shooting the window is the only way out. Panic and fear are pushed aside as Recker makes a difficult decision – take the shot and recover the intel but risk that not everyone will survive. BioShock Infinite, Army of Two 3, Tiger Woods 14, more added to PS Store

It’s another big week for the PlayStation Store as Sony adds the highly anticipated BioShock Infinite to their downloadable offerings. Other new additions this week include the same-day downloadable release of Army of Two: The Devil’s Cartel and Tiger Woods PGA Tour 14. Yup, it is definitely a big week for the PlayStation Store.
Sony wasn’t done as they also added Tales of Graces F and PlayStation Move Fitness to the PS3 Full Games section. The PSN section has also been expanded this week with the release of the puzzling A-Men, the sandbox adventure Terraria, and the off-road racer WRC 3: FIA World Rally Championship.
WRC 3 will also be downloadable for the Vita starting today, and it is joined by the award-winning adventure game Machinarium. Finally, Nobunaga’s Ambition: Iron Triangle attempts to scratch your strategy RPG itch from its new home in the PS2 Classics section.

Insomniac’s Fuse will detonate store shelves on May 28

During the blur that is PAX East, it’s easy to miss some stuff. Even some big things. Like the announcement that Electronic Arts and Insomniac will release Fuse on the PS3 and Xbox 360 on May 28. Insomniac’s futuristic co-op shooter is their first multiplatform game and their first game not to be published by Sony since 1996’s Disruptor.
Fuse has been through a ton of changes since it was first announced under its original title, Overstrike. But the core story has remained the same: “Fuse thrusts players into the roles of four elite, covert agents – Dalton Brooks, Izzy Sinclair, Jacob Kimble and Naya Deveraux – each with their own Xenotech weapon and set of unique skills used to fight to protect mankind from a deadly alien energy source known as Fuse.”

Second Borderlands 2 Limited Edition Loot Chest coming in May

One more bit of news from the Gearbox panel, a second Borderlands 2 “Loot Chest” will be available in May. Like the first one, this special edition will be super-limited. How limited? There’s only going to be 5,000 of them and you’ll be able to get it exclusively at Think Geek for $99.99.
It’ll include a variety of neat Borderlands-themed stuff (see below) and it’ll be available in May. Sadly, it doesn’t come with the game. But you already own it, right?
Borderlands 2 Diamond Plate Loot Chest
- Diamond Plate Loot Chest
- Loot Chest Certificate of Authenticity
- Vault Hunters Wanted Poster
- Goliath Replica Mask (Plus SHiFT Code to Unlock In-Game)
- Legendary Item Cards (Plus SHiFT Codes to Unlock In-Game)
- Window Decals for Hyperion, Jakobs, Maliwan, and more

Krieg the Psycho is new Borderlands 2 character; Ultimate Vault Hunter’s Pack in April

The Gearbox panel is currently underway at PAX East 2013 and the beleaguered developer has announced that the newest Borderlands 2 vault hunter will be known as Krieg the Psycho. Krieg, which is German for “war,” is a crazed berserker that is focused on melee combat. Krieg will be available in May for $10 (or 800 Microsoft Points for you Xbox 360 owners).
But sooner than that will be a new DLC content drop known as “The Ultimate Vault Hunter’s Pack.” Set for release on April 2, the pack will include a new gear tier, Pearlescent, an increase to the level cap (you can go to 61 now), and a third playthrough mode, the titular “Ultimate Vault Hunter’s” mode. The pack has been priced at $5 (or 400 points worth of Microsoft funny money). But if you’re a Season Pass holder, you’ll get it for free.
